Client disengagement

From time to time an accountant’s relationship with one of his or her clients will come to an end. The change may come about by mutual consent – or there may be an acrimonious falling out!
But whatever the reason, there needs to be clarity about the detail around the ending of the relationship. In most cases this can best be handled by the accountant sending the departing client a disengagement letter.
